Excel转换CSV格式工具:专业指南与高效方法
为什么需要将Excel转换为CSV格式?
在日常数据处理中,Excel文件(如.xlsx或.xls)因其丰富的格式和计算功能而广受欢迎,但在数据交换、系统导入或跨平台兼容时,CSV(逗号分隔值)格式因其简单、通用的特性成为首选。CSV文件以纯文本形式存储数据,无需特定软件即可打开,大大提高了数据共享的灵活性。
选择Excel转换CSV工具的关键因素
- 准确性:确保数据在转换过程中无丢失或错位,尤其是日期、数字和特殊字符。
- 兼容性:支持各种Excel版本(如.xls、.xlsx)和操作系统(Windows、macOS)。
- 效率:批量转换功能可节省大量时间,尤其处理大型文件时。
- 安全性:工具应保护数据隐私,避免敏感信息泄露。
推荐工具与操作步骤
以下介绍几种常用的Excel转换CSV工具及其操作方法:
1. Excel内置功能(手动转换)
Microsoft Excel本身提供直接导出CSV的选项,适合简单文件转换:
- 打开Excel文件,点击“文件”菜单。
- 选择“另存为”,在保存类型中选择“CSV(逗号分隔)(.csv)”。
- 设置保存位置并确认,注意可能出现的格式警告(如日期转换)。
2. 专业转换软件(如Convertio、Zamzar)
在线工具或桌面软件如Convertio提供批量转换、格式自定义等功能,步骤如下:
- 访问工具网站或安装软件,上传Excel文件。
- 选择输出格式为CSV,可调整分隔符、编码(如UTF-8)等参数。
- 点击转换并下载结果,通常支持大文件和高速处理。
3. 编程自动化(适用于高级用户)
使用Python的pandas库或VBA脚本可实现自动化转换,示例代码:
import pandas as pd
df = pd.read_excel('input.xlsx')
df.to_csv('output.csv', index=False)
这种方法适合重复性任务,可集成到数据流程中。
常见问题与解决方案
- 数据乱码:确保选择正确的编码格式(如UTF-8),特别是在处理中文或特殊字符时。
- 格式丢失:CSV不保留Excel的单元格格式、公式或图表,转换前应备份原文件。
- 分隔符冲突:如果数据中包含逗号,可改用制表符或分号作为分隔符。
应用场景与最佳实践
Excel转CSV工具广泛应用于:
- 数据共享:将报表导出为CSV,便于合作伙伴在不同系统中导入。
- 数据分析:CSV文件更适合用Python、R等工具进行快速分析和可视化。
- 备份与迁移:简化数据存储,降低文件大小,方便长期归档。
建议在转换前检查数据完整性,并测试小样本以确保工具适用性。定期更新工具版本,以利用最新功能和安全性改进。
结语
选择合适的Excel转换CSV格式工具能显著提升数据处理效率。无论是使用内置功能、专业软件还是编程方法,关键在于根据需求平衡准确性、速度和易用性。掌握这些技巧,您将轻松应对各种数据转换挑战。